Vice President to Visit Sikkim for Statehood Day Celebrations

Vice President C. P. Radhakrishnan is set to visit Sikkim on Saturday for the Statehood Day Celebrations in Gangtok. This visit marks his first to Sikkim since taking office. Last month, Prime Minister Narendra Modi visited Gangtok to commemorate the 50th anniversary of Sikkim’s statehood. During his visit, PM Modi launched various development projects totaling around Rs 4,000 crore and engaged in a football session with local youngsters.

PM Modi also shared photos of his football session in Gangtok, expressing his enjoyment of the game with the young participants. Additionally, he conducted a two-kilometre cultural roadshow in Gangtok, where residents warmly welcomed him, showcasing their enthusiasm by waving the tricolour and donning traditional attire. The Prime Minister also had a meaningful interaction with Padma awardees and distinguished personalities from diverse fields.

The interaction with Padma awardees and achievers aimed to recognize their contributions to various sectors and foster a dialogue on important issues. This engagement reflects PM Modi’s commitment to acknowledging grassroots innovators and individuals pivotal to the nation’s progress. Discussions during the meeting encompassed topics such as development, culture, innovation, education, social welfare, and youth opportunities. Participants shared their insights and recommendations with the Prime Minister, emphasizing collaboration for national advancement.
